Scaloni Makes It Clear: Austria Will Be a Tough Nut and Heat Breaks Are a Disaster

The Argentina national team coach called the match against Austria 'complicated,' criticized the mandatory climate breaks, and said the group overcame the false rumor about Messi's father.

Lionel Scaloni, coach of the Argentina national team, held nothing back when previewing next Thursday’s match against Austria, which he described as a ‘complicated’ duel. The manager noted that the opponent also won their first match and had ‘a great qualification,’ so it promises to be an ‘entertaining game for the public.’

‘Austria will go for the opposing goal, with different approaches than those shown by Algeria,’ Scaloni stated, making it clear they will not be an easy rival. Additionally, the coach addressed the false news about the death of Lionel Messi’s father, saying the group remained ‘fine’ and was able to overcome the situation. ‘On this matter, I prefer not to add anything else,’ he concluded.

One of the points where Scaloni was most critical was the implementation of mandatory breaks due to the weather, a measure that, in his view, disrupts the rhythm of the game and ends up favoring defensive setups. ‘The heat and the constant stoppages give a hand to the theoretically weaker team. I think in the end it was done to have more time, and it becomes a bit choppy. That four-quarter thing seems unreal,’ he fired without filter.

The coach detailed the logistical challenge posed by this break in the middle of each period: ‘Everything you have in your head can change based on what happens in those 22 minutes. We have people analyzing the game from the stands and us on the bench. What you do at halftime, you do there. I think for those who want to attack, it gives you time to correct, but it’s weird to adapt to that. If it continues, I imagine in time it will become normal; today it’s not normal.’

Just days before the Argentine star celebrates his 39th birthday (next Wednesday, June 24), the coach spared no praise for the captain, confirming he is in optimal condition to lead the team against the European side. ‘May he be happy, that’s what we all want,’ Scaloni wished affectionately when referring to the birthday of La Pulga. Likewise, the coach reinforced the idea that the strength of this cycle continues to lie in the human aspect and camaraderie of the squad: ‘The group overcomes both good and bad situations. Next to a friend is always better. That’s what we all feel.’
